Mepartricin, a new semisynthetic heptene, was given for systemic Candida infections to 11 immunocompromised patients. All patients were undergoing bone marrow transplantation or treatment with antilymphocytic globulin: 6 had acute leukemia, 4 aplastic anemia and 1 had Wiskott-Aldrich syndrome. In all patients systemic Candida infection was diagnosed on the basis of
fungemia
or positive cultures from at least three different sites, two of which were outside the gut. Mepartricin was given intravenously as a slow drip, at the dose of 100-700 U/kg/day for a total of 198 patient-days (range 9-36, mean +/- SD 18 +/- 8). Patients had to be premedicated with steroids and antihistamines to avoid reactions such as
chills
and fever. The treatment was well tolerated in all patients, and renal function tests were unchanged during therapy. There was a complete resolution of the fungal infection in 10 of the 11 patients.

In 27 pediatric oncology patients (median age, 2 years) undergoing chemotherapy for malignant tumours, Silastic Broviac catheters were placed to provide vascular access. The catheters were in place for a total of 174 patient-months. There were 14 episodes of Broviac catheter-related bacteremia or
fungemia
that occurred in six patients: one patient had six bacteremic episodes, one patient had four episodes, and four patients each had one bacteremic episode. Cultures of blood drawn from Broviac catheter were positive in all instances, and in 12 of 14 samples drawn from the peripheral vein. The most common initial symptoms were fever and
chills
. The species causing the infections were Enterobacter cloacae (three cases), Staphylococcus epidermidis (three cases), Staphylococcus aureus (three cases), Klebsiella pneumoniae (two cases), Escherichia coli (two cases), Pseudomonas dentrificans, Pseudomonas aeruginosa, and Candida tropicalis. Antimicrobials administered through the catheter cured the infection in ten of the 11 cases in which they were used.

Five episodes of fungemias are described; all had occurred in children with leukemia or lymphoma between January 1, 1978 and December 31, 1990. These fungemias comprised 3.4% of the total septicemias encountered during that period. Three episodes occurred during the induction phase and two during relapse. All patients had fever of varying degree and duration. In addition to steroids, all were receiving combination antibiotics before the
fungemia
had occurred. All patients had severe neutropenia lasting more than one week. Bacteremia preceded
fungemia
in four patients. Two episodes were diagnosed antemortem. The same species were isolated from other sites in three cases. Fever,
chills
and gastrointestinal symptoms were the most common clinical features; other symptoms included cough, dyspnea, oliguria and azotemia. One patient experienced skin lesion, dysphagia, hoarseness and hemiparesis. Only one patient survived. The prognosis from
fungemia
in leukemia and lymphoma patients is very poor. Empiric antifungal therapy is indicated in neutropenic patients who have recurrent or persistent fever despite one week of broad spectrum antibiotics. Early diagnosis and treatment will aid in improving the overall poor outcome of this disease.

Amphotericin B colloidal dispersion (ABCD; Amphocil) was evaluated in a phase I dose-escalation study in 75 marrow transplant patients with invasive fungal infections (primarily Aspergillus or Candida species) to determine the toxicity profile, maximum tolerated dose, and clinical response. Escalating doses of 0.5-8.0 mg/kg in 0.5-mg/kg/patient increments were given up to 6 weeks. No infusion-related toxicities were observed in 32% of the patients; 52% had grade 2 and 5% had grade 3 toxicity. No appreciable renal toxicity was observed at any dose level. The estimated maximum tolerated dose was 7.5 mg/kg, defined by rigors and
chills
and hypotension in 3 of 5 patients at 8.0 mg/kg. The complete or partial response rate across dose levels and infection types was 52%. For specific types of infections, 53% of patients with
fungemia
had complete responses, and 52% of patients with pneumonia had complete or partial responses. ABCD was safe at doses to 7.5 mg/kg and had tolerable-infusion-related toxicity and demonstrable antifungal activity.

Paecilomyces lilacinus is a rare fungal pathogen in humans. We report a case of
fungemia
caused by P. lilacinus in a non-neutropenic adult, 120 days after bone marrow transplant. The patient's primary risk factor was the presence of an indwelling vascular catheter. Her initial clinical course was characterized by fever,
chills
, and rigors. Blood cultures from the central line and peripheral veins were positive, as was a peripheral specimen drawn after removal of the catheter. Two initial peripheral specimens were positive for P. lilacinus only by blind subculture and/or sustained incubation. She developed peripheral pulmonary nodules following the
fungemia
, thus raising the possibility of disseminated disease, but definitive diagnosis was confounded by Pseudomonas bacteremia. The nodules cleared and she recovered following removal of the central line and treatment with amphotericin B and 5-fluorocytosine, despite in vitro resistance to these antifungal drugs. This case underscores the increasing importance of P. lilacinus as a human pathogen capable of producing disease in immunocompetent, as well as in immunocompromised hosts. Also of note is that blood culture systems may require extended incubation or subcultures in order to detect fungi.

Hepatic portal venous gas (HPVG) is a rare radiological sign that usually signifies an acute intra-abdominal process, most commonly bowel ischemia and sepsis. Few reports described an association with underlying gastric pathologies. We report a 60-year-old patient who presented with melena and
chills
and was discovered to have a gastric ulcer that appeared to have penetrated into a mesenteric varix. This, in turn, likely caused development of HPVG associated with
fungemia
. Treatment with a proton pump inhibitor and bowel rest was sufficient to resolve symptoms and the HPVG.
